1 Scoop Meal – 1 Side
• 1 Scoop Meal: $10.19
• 2 Scoop Meal – 1 Side: $12.49
• 2 Scoop Meal – 2 Sides: $14.79

Here’s a quick side-by-side to make the decision easy.

FeatureScoop Meal (1 Scoop)2 Scoop Meal Option
Number of Scoops1 scoopDouble scoop plate
Flavor ChoiceChoose one chicken salad flavorChoose two chicken salad flavors (or the same one twice)
Side Options1 side or 2 sides1 side or 2 sides
Portion SizeLight to moderateMore protein, same sides
Best ForSmaller appetiteBigger appetite or flavor variety
CustomizableYesYes

Here’s the easiest way to decide:

  • Go 1 Scoop if you want something lighter or already have a favorite flavor
  • Go 2 Scoops if you want variety, extra protein, or a more filling plate

There’s no wrong choice, just different appetites.

Now let’s talk sides. Your Scoop Meal includes fresh sides or soup, and here’s what you can pick:

  • Fresh Side : like fruit, pasta salad, or veggie options
  • Scoop of another chicken salad flavor : yes, you can double down!
  • Cup of Soup : included in the price
  • Bowl of Soup : usually comes with an additional charge

You might be asking, “Is this healthy?” Yes,typical Scoop Meal with one side have:

  • Calories: 450–550 (depends on flavor and sides)
  • Fat: 20–25g
  • Protein: 25–30g
  • Carbohydrates: 25–30g
  • Sugar: 5–8g

Here’s what it means:

  • Protein-packed: Keeps you full without overdoing calories
  • Moderate carbs: Especially if you pick fruit or crackers as a side
  • Not super heavy on sugar: Sweet flavors like Fruity Fran add a little natural sweetness, but it’s not dessert-level sugar

If you’re watching your weight or carb intake, one scoop with a fresh side or soup is perfect. If you’re super hungry or skipping breakfast, the two-side option is better.

Chicken Salad Chick makes it gluten-free friendly if you skip the crackers (ask them to double-check the kitchen). Here’s a quick allergen checklist:

AllergenPresent / Not PresentNotes
Milk Not Present (except in some specialty flavors with cheese)Most standard flavors are dairy-free
Eggs Not Present (except in mayo-based recipes)Many chicken salad recipes contain eggs in mayo
Wheat / Gluten Not Present in scoop (Crackers contain gluten)Scoop itself is gluten-free; skip crackers for GF meal
Soy Not PresentStandard recipes do not contain soy
Peanuts Not PresentNone of the flavors include peanuts
Tree Nuts Not PresentNone of the flavors include tree nuts
Fish Not PresentChicken salad does not contain fish
Shellfish Not PresentSafe for shellfish allergy
Sesame Not PresentNone of the flavors contain sesame
Gluten-Free✔ Yes (without crackers)Scoop itself is naturally gluten-free
Vegetarian NoChicken salad contains chicken; some sides may be vegetarian
Vegan❌ NoContains chicken and mayonnaise-based ingredients

Here’s the gist of what goes into a typical scoop:

  • Chicken breast (cooked, shredded)
  • Mayo or Greek yogurt
  • Seasonings and spices (depends on flavor)
  • Optional add-ins: fruit, nuts, cheese, peppers
